> > I'm coming across an unexpected behavior with the sendRequest() call.
> > My basic setup involves a content_script which passes the hostname to
> > the background.html for processing. Here's the stripped down code:
>
> > content_script:
> > ===========
> > chrome.extension.sendRequest(window.location.hostname);
>
> > background.html:
> > ============
> > chrome.tabs.onUpdated.addListener(function(tabId, changeInfo, tab) {
>
> >  chrome.extension.onRequest.addListener(
> >    function(hostname, sender, sendResponse) {
> >      sendResponse({});
>
> >      console.log(hostname);
> >    });
> > });
>
> > What I'm encountering when I view the logs for a site like
> > 'www.amazon.com'is that I'm logging nine different hostnames for each
> > page load. I was expecting the content_script to only sendRequest()
> > once instead of nine times. Also, why does the
> > window.location.hostname from the content script send other hostnames
> > in addition to Amazon?
